R-404A is a potent Hydrofluorocarbon (HFC) cooling agent, widely employed in various industrial and commercial scenarios. Characterized its superior cooling capacity, R-404A exhibits a low boiling point and exceptional thermodynamic properties. This ensures that it an ideal choice for uses demanding efficient refrigeration in industries such as commercial refrigeration and transportation. However, due to its high global warming potential (GWP), R-404A is increasingly being phased out.

Analyzing R-404A and R-410A: Which Refrigerant is Right for Your System?
Choosing the suitable refrigerant for your system can be a challenging task. Two popular options are R-404A and R-410A, both known for their effectiveness. R-404A is often utilized in commercial refrigeration applications, while R-410A is more common in residential air conditioning systems. Understanding the individual properties of each refrigerant can help you choose the best fit for your needs.
- Consider the type of system you have: commercial or residential.
- Evaluate the required cooling capacity.
- Investigate the environmental impact of each refrigerant option.
By meticulously evaluating these factors, you can make an informed decision about which refrigerant is most suitable for your system.

R-404A Safety Precautions: Handling and Disposal Guidelines
R-404A is a potent refrigerant present in various industrial applications. While it efficiently cools, it's vital to handle and dispose of it carefully to prevent environmental damage and health hazards. Always don appropriate personal protective equipment such as gloves, goggles, and respirators when working with R-404A. Ensure proper airflow the work area thoroughly to reduce the risk of exposure to refrigerant vapors. Keep R-404A in its original container in a well-ventilated storage area, away from heat sources and incompatible materials.
When removing R-404A, reach out to a licensed professional or refrigerant recycling center. Never dump R-404A into the environment or sewer system.
